Exploring the History and Origins of Chihuahuas

The Chihuahua, a tiny breed known for its expressive personality, has a history shrouded in mystery. Early accounts suggest they may descend from the Techichi, a cherished dog of the Toltec civilization.

Some believe these primitive canines were used for companionship by Aztec rulers. When the Spanish arrived, they brought their own dogs, which may have contributed to the Chihuahua's modern appearance.

After years of migration across Mexico and the United States, Chihuahuas eventually became beloved companions as a unique breed. Today, they remain one of the favorite breeds worldwide, cherished for their loving nature and here captivating personalities.

Tips for Training Your Chihuahua

Training your miniature Chihuahua can be fun, but it also requires patience. These adorable dogs are intelligent but can sometimes be stubborn.

Here are some essential tips to help you teach your Chihuahua:

* Start as a puppy – The sooner you begin, the easier it will be.

* Keep training sessions short and enjoyable. Chihuahuas have easily get distracted.

* Use high-value treats that your Chihuahua loves. This will motivate them to learn.

* Be firm but fair with your commands.

* Avoid yelling, as this can damage their trust.

With love, patience, and consistency, you can successfully train Chihuahua.

Knowing Chihuahua Temperament and Traits

Chihuahuas are small dogs with huge personalities. Their temperament can be categorized as both devoted and independent. While they are known for being true, they can also be protective of their loved ones.

It's important to remember that every Chihuahua is an unique dog, and their traits can vary depending on upbringing. Some Chihuahuas may be more energetic, while others are more laid-back. Socialization is crucial for any Chihuahua to ensure they grow into well-adjusted, content companions.

A well-trained Chihuahua can make a tremendous pet for the right person. They are bright and enjoy being part of the family. Always bear in mind that with their compactness comes a need for extra attention to prevent injuries.
